This is Scott #725 (Cherry Blossoms).



There are 2 additional versions of this stamp, each having a color omitted. They are listed as Scott #725a (Lilac rose omitted) and #725d (Gray omitted) I was hoping someone might have a pic/scan of either version for me to reference in a visual comparison sort of way.

A tough call Kathy,
the image is in insufficient depth to accurately comment,
you will need to scan at say 400-600 dpi
and isolate perhaps the bottom RHS bunch of flowers.
You could be right, but there is depth of shading where the grey is supposed to be, and it may be, the grey has been washed out.
One has to be vigilant before calling an error.
